Join Nevada Humanities for The Salon: The Poetry Movement, moderated by Rosie Trump, assistant professor in the dance department at the University of Nevada, Reno. As an introduction to The Poetry Movement, a site-specific performance taking place at the bookstore immediately following the talk, this Salon will feature poets and choreographers discussing the connection between language and movement. A historian will ground this conversation with the history of the Levy Mansion. The audience will participate in a Q & A, which will be followed by a reception and a dance performance of The Poetry Movement throughout the historic Levy House at Sundance Books and Music.

 
 

Guest panelists will include: 
Patricia Cafferata is an attorney, author, historian, and a life-long resident of Reno, Nevada. Cafferata served in the Nevada Assembly, and when she was elected Nevada State Treasurer in 1982, she became the first woman elected to any constitutional office in the state. Cafferata has also served as district attorney of Lincoln, Lander and Esmeralda counties. She has written eight books on Nevada history, includingChristmas in Nevada. Additionally, she co-authored her mother’s memoirs, Barbara F. Vucanovich: From Nevada to Congress and Back Again

Keely Cobb is a dance choreographer and performer based in Reno. She is a graduate from the University of Nevada, Reno with a B.A. in Theater and a minor in Dance. She dances for multiple companies including Rosie Trump | With or Without Dance, Collateral&Co. and Karen Burns Productions and presented her own company this year, Around the Stage | Modern Dance Company.

Caitlin McCarty is a writer, dancer, dance teacher and choreographer based in Reno, Nevada who graduated from the University of Nevada, Reno with a B.A. in English Writing and a minor in Dance. She is the Founder and Choreographer of Collateral&Co. Contemporary Dance Company, a local company that explores the intricacies of the human experience and is inspired by the way words influence movement. 

Jared Stanley’s most recent book is EARS (Nightboat Books, 2017). Forthcoming projects include Ignore the Cries of Empty Stones and Your Flesh Will Break Out in Scavengers, an essay and artwork, Terma, a collaboration with the artist Sameer Farooq, and Bewildernessless, an artist's book. 

Rosie Trump is a dance choreographer, filmmaker, performer, educator, and the artistic director of Rosie Trump | With or Without Dance. Trump is the founder and curator of the annual Third Coast Dance Film Festival. Her work has been shown nationally and internationally. Trump holds an MFA in Experimental Dance Choreography from UC Riverside and a BA in Dance from Slippery Rock University. She is an Assistant Professor of Dance at the University of Nevada, Reno.
